According to a new report coming in right now via TVLine, Rachel Leigh Cook is being brought in to play the character of Max. She’s described as a “quirky” and “kind-hearted” woman and will be appearing in at least two episodes of the upcoming final season of the show.

To say that Max’s inclusion makes things a little more complicated is putting things mildly, mostly because of the admission that JJ made towards Reid at the end of season 14 — that she had always loved him. Given that JJ is married to Will and the two have a family together, this makes things incredibly messy. Just because JJ admitted this does not mean that she was actually telling the truth or that she will do anything else to act on those feelings. The writers don’t seem interested in presenting either her or Reid in an unfavorable light and with that in mind, they will probably walk delicately across this story in building towards a resolution that doesn’t leave anyone looking like a jerk.

As noted in my season 15 spotlight piece on Reid earlier today, the character’s happiness is really more important than anything else — if he is able to find this within this Max character, it’s easy to imagine there could be some sort of happy ending there. That may actually make some of JJ’s feelings a little bit easier since it won’t feel as much like she is offering some false hope to someone who doesn’t have another possible love interest in his life.
